Output ef0bd94ccff0c51fa35e2c74f704478ada742f98981c7e63ab8f3a6aa5fbec49:50

value
300185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aea30dce23097571f41e96e79fb259fe832d941c OP_EQUAL
address
3HcQq7CWAfTra4DztnJyzTUd9J8o4FASDn
transaction
ef0bd94ccff0c51fa35e2c74f704478ada742f98981c7e63ab8f3a6aa5fbec49
spent
true